Comment
This lot is located eighty feet south of Winterberry Lane in the west yard of a house at #18 Winterberry Lane. It is 30 feet x 35 feet, in good condition, enclosed with a stone wall, and the historical cemetery sign is in good condition. It contains ten burials with three inscribed stones and seven fieldstones. James N. Arnold visited this lot, 21 Oct 1880, his #209, “at Curtis Corner we find a small yard in lot where we read…” Found, registered, and recorded by John Sterling & James Wheaton for a 2004 book on South Kingstown cemeteries.
